首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
对于一个类定义,下列叙述中错误的是( )。
对于一个类定义,下列叙述中错误的是( )。
admin
2015-07-22
59
问题
对于一个类定义,下列叙述中错误的是( )。
选项
A、如果没有定义拷贝构造函数,编译器将生成一个拷贝构造函数
B、如果没有定义缺省的构造函数,编译器一定将生成一个缺省的构造函数
C、如果没有定义构造函数,编译器将生成一个缺省的构造函数和一个拷贝构造函数
D、如果已经定义了构造函数和拷贝构造函数,编译器不会生成任何构造函数
答案
B
解析
本题考查构造函数和复制构造函数,如果没有定义构造函数,编译器将生成一个缺省的构造函数和一个拷贝构造函数,如果已经定义了构造函数和拷贝构造函数,编译器不会生成任何构造函数。如果没有定义拷贝构造函数,编译器将生成一个拷贝构造函数。
转载请注明原文地址:https://kaotiyun.com/show/dANp777K
本试题收录于:
二级C题库NCRE全国计算机二级分类
0
二级C
NCRE全国计算机二级
相关试题推荐
下列语句错误的是()。
在C++中,打开一个文件,就是将这个文件与一个()建立关联;关闭一个文件,就是取消这种关联。
以下程序段的执行结果是()。inta,y:a=l0;y=10do{a+=2;y+=a;cout<<"a"="<<a
下面程序的运行结果是【】#include<iostream>usingnamespacestd;intfun(intn){staticintm=2;m=m+n;
有如下程序:#include<iostream>usingnamespacestd;classpoint{intx,y;public:point(intvx,intvy)
如果算符函数调用格式的表达式:x.operator-(operator++(y,0)中的“-”是作为成员函数重载的,“++”是作为友元函数重载的,那么该表达式还可以表示为:()
下列叙述中错误的是
下列运算符中,在C++语言中不能重载的是
有如下复数类的声明,请补充完整。classcomplex{doublereal;//实部doubleimag;//虚部public:complex(doublex,doubley){
随机试题
治疗脾阳虚、脾不统血的要药为
IL-2和IL-一2受体的检测可用于对某些疾病的监测。一名肾移植患者,术后排斥反应明显,检测IL-2、IL-2受体结果为
出血性休克病人,下列哪项护理是正确的()
逆行性牙髓炎的诊断要点包括
2000年10月8日()发布了《房产测绘管理办法》。
发展先进制造业、提高服务业比重和加强基础产业基础设施建设,是产业结构调整的重要任务,下列说法有误的是()。
()是指确定会计月份的起始日期和结账日期。
R公司的会计使用贴现现金流法编制了一份提议的资本项目分析报告。某经理对该结果的准确性产生质疑,因为在分析中使用的贴现系数是假设现金流发生在年末,而现金流实际上是均匀地发生在全年。会计人员计算的净现值将:
关于经济周期中的经营理财策略,下列说法正确的有()。
下列叙述中正确的是
最新回复
(
0
)